Public bug reported:
Our current VMs are all reporting the same error, since they upgraded
cloud-init to the version 23.4.4-0ubuntu0~22.04.1.
If I downgrade cloud-init to version 23.1.2-0ubuntu0~22.04.1, the problem
disappears.
The following error is visible in journalctl:
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]: 2024-03-07 09:56:44,701
- util.py[WARNING]: failed stage init
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]: failed run of stage init
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]:
------------------------------------------------------------
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]: Traceback (most recent
call last):
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]: File
"/usr/lib/python3/dist-packages/cloudinit/cmd/main.py", line 781, in
status_wrapper
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]: ret = functor(name,
args)
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]: File
"/usr/lib/python3/dist-packages/cloudinit/cmd/main.py", line 461, in main_init
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]:
init.setup_datasource()
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]: File
"/usr/lib/python3/dist-packages/cloudinit/stages.py", line 531, in
setup_datasource
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]:
self.datasource.setup(is_new_instance=self.is_new_instance())
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]: File
"/usr/lib/python3/dist-packages/cloudinit/sources/DataSourceVMware.py", line
239, in setup
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]:
advertise_local_ip_addrs(host_info, self.rpctool, self.rpctool_fn)
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]: AttributeError:
'DataSourceVMware' object has no attribute 'rpctool'
Mar 07 10:56:44 hostname-redacted cloud-init[2190514]:
------------------------------------------------------------
ProblemType: Bug
DistroRelease: Ubuntu 22.04
Package: cloud-init 23.4.4-0ubuntu0~22.04.1
ProcVersionSignature: Ubuntu 5.15.0-97.107-generic 5.15.136
Uname: Linux 5.15.0-97-generic x86_64
ApportVersion: 2.20.11-0ubuntu82.5
Architecture: amd64
CasperMD5CheckResult: unknown
CloudArchitecture: x86_64
CloudID: vmware
CloudName: vmware
CloudPlatform: vmware
CloudSubPlatform: guestinfo (guestinfo.metadata)
Date: Thu Mar 7 11:15:49 2024
InstallationDate: Installed on 2024-03-02 (5 days ago)
InstallationMedia: Ubuntu-Server 22.04.2 LTS "Jammy Jellyfish" - Release amd64
(20230217.1)
PackageArchitecture: all
ProcEnviron:
TERM=xterm-256color
PATH=(custom, no user)
LANG=en_US.UTF-8
SHELL=/bin/bash
SourcePackage: cloud-init
SubiquityClientDebug:
2024-03-02 02:32:03,283 INFO subiquity:126 Starting Subiquity revision 4380
2024-03-02 02:32:03,284 INFO subiquity:127 Arguments passed:
['/snap/subiquity/4380/usr/bin/subiquity']
2024-03-02 02:32:03,284 DEBUG subiquitycore.screen:135 KDGKBTYPE returned
b'\x02', is_linux_tty True
2024-03-02 02:32:03,284 DEBUG asyncio:59 Using selector: EpollSelector
UpgradeStatus: No upgrade log present (probably fresh install)
** Affects: cloud-init (Ubuntu)
Importance: Undecided
Status: New
** Tags: amd64 apport-bug jammy ubuntu-pro uec-images
--
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.
https://bugs.launchpad.net/bugs/2056439
Title:
Latest cloud-init fails with AttributeError: 'DataSourceVMware
To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/cloud-init/+bug/2056439/+subscriptions
--
ubuntu-bugs mailing list
[email protected]
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s